What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ing refers to a window or door system that integrates two glass panes, separated by an area filled with an inert gas (frequently argon or krypton). This area reduces heat transfer and enhances the thermal efficiency of a home. The essential benefits include:
Energy Efficiency: Helps in preserving consistent indoor temperature levels, decreasing cooling and heating costs considerably.Sound Insulation: The space between the panes functions as a barrier to outdoors noise, making living or working environments quieter.Security: Double Glazing Experts glazed windows are harder to break compared to single-pane windows, providing boosted security to homes and properties.Lowered Condensation: The insulation properties decrease the probability of condensation forming on the interior surfaces.The Importance of Experience in Installation

The Process of Double Glazing Installation
The installation of double glazing is a thorough procedure that involves a number of actions:

Assessment: A professional will perform a preliminary evaluation to determine the current condition of windows and identify the best technique.

Measurement: Precise measurements are taken to ensure an ideal suitable for the new double-glazed units.

Choice of Glass: The client might select between various types of glass, such as Low-E glass for better energy efficiency.

Installation: The installation procedure starts with the elimination of existing windows (if necessary) followed by the careful fitting of new double-glazed systems.

Ending up Touches: Sealing and completing work is finished to enhance the visual look and guarantee thermal effectiveness.

Final Inspection: A thorough assessment is carried out to validate that all setups meet the expected requirements.

For how long does double glazing last?
Double glazing can last in between 20 to 35 years, depending upon the quality of products used and the installation process.

4. What maintenance does double glazing require?
Maintenance is very little, generally including periodic cleaning of the glass surface areas and looking for seals and frames for any wear and tear.
